Microwave systems,both terrestrial and celestial,transmit high-frequency radio signals through the atmosphere and are widely used for high-volume,long-distance,point-to-point communication.


Definitions:

Shortage

A situation in a market where the demand for a product exceeds the supply, resulting in a lack of enough goods to satisfy consumer demand.

Surplus

Occurs when the quantity of a good or service supplied exceeds the quantity demanded, often resulting in a decrease in price.

Sellers

Individuals or entities that provide goods or services in exchange for payment, playing a critical role in the dynamics of supply and market operations.
